Pre-departure Essentials

Destination Research:

  • Tread carefully: Dive deep into your destination's history, culture, climate, and travel advisories. This will help you plan an itinerary that aligns with your interests and ensures a safe and enjoyable experience.
  • Budget estimation: Research accommodation, transportation, food, and activities to estimate the costs associated with your trip. Consider currency exchange rates and factor in potential hidden expenses.

Packing Smart:

  • Lighten the load: Opt for lightweight, versatile clothing and gear. Pack essential items only and consider laundry services to minimize baggage weight.
  • Maximize space: Use packing cubes and compression bags to organize and maximize the space in your backpack.
  • Protect your valuables: Secure important documents, electronics, and cash in waterproof and secure compartments.

Documentation and Logistics:

  • Passport and visa: Ensure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ond the end of your trip. Obtain necessary visas if required.
  • Travel insurance: Protect yourself against unexpected events such as medical emergencies, lost luggage, or trip cancellations.
  • Health preparations: Consult a healthcare professional for vaccinations, medications, and travel health advice specific to your destination.

On the Road:

Accommodation:

  • Hostels: A budget-friendly option offering dormitory rooms with shared bathrooms.
  • Guesthouses: Typically offer private rooms with shared or private bathrooms, providing a balance of comfort and affordability.
  • Airbnb: Rent private apartments or rooms from local hosts, offering a more immersive and independent experience.

Transportation:

  • Public transport: Buses, trains, and metros are often the most cost-effective way to travel within cities and between destinations.
  • Hiring a motorbike: For greater flexibility and a more adventurous experience, consider renting a motorbike.
  • Ride-sharing: Apps like Uber and Lyft may be available in major cities, providing a convenient and affordable way to get around.

Experiences Off the Beaten Path:

  • Cultural immersion: Engage with locals, visit historical sites, and participate in traditional activities to gain a deeper understanding of the destination's culture.
  • Nature excursions: Explore national parks, mountains, and beaches on foot, by bike, or on guided tours.
  • Local markets: Imm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of local markets, where you can find unique souvenirs, fresh produce, and local crafts.

Safety and Security

  • Stay alert: Be aware of your surroundings, avoid isolated areas, and trust your instincts.
  • Protect your belongings: Use a money belt or hidden pockets for valuables, and keep your backpack secure at all times.
  • Make copies of documents: Keep electronic and physical copies of your passport, visa, and travel insurance in separate locations.
  • Register your trip with the embassy: Notify your country's embassy or consulate of your travel plans for emergency assistance.

Tips and Tricks

  • Pack light: Every ounce counts, so prioritize essential items and consider leaving bulky or non-essential items at home.
  • Be flexible: Things don't always go according to plan, so be adaptable and embrace spontaneity.
  • Learn basic local phrases: A few key phrases in the local language can go a long way in breaking down communication barriers.
  • Embrace the unknown: Backpacking is an adventure, so step outside your comfort zone and embrace the unexpected.
  • Connect with fellow travelers: Hostels and group tours provide opportunities to meet other backpackers and share experiences.

Effective Strategies

  • Plan ahead: Research destinations, book accommodations, and purchase flights in advance to secure the best deals and avoid last-minute hiccups.
  • Travel off-season: Consider visiting during the shoulder seasons or off-season to avoid peak-season crowds and take advantage of lower prices.
  • Negotiate prices: Don't be afraid to haggle for a better deal on accommodations, tours, and transportation.
  • Take breaks: Backpacking can be demanding, so schedule rest days to prevent burnout and recharge your batteries.
  • Use technology wisely: Utilize travel apps for navigation, language translation, and exchanging currency.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overpacking: Resist the urge to bring everything but the kitchen sink. Pack only what you truly need to save on weight and avoid checked baggage fees.
  • Underestimating costs: Factor in hidden expenses such as visas, vaccinations, and souvenirs to avoid financial surprises.
  • Ignoring cultural differences: Respect local customs, dress appropriately, and avoid offensive behavior to ensure a positive experience.
  • Rushing your trip: Allow ample time to fully experience each destination and avoid the temptation to cram too much into your itinerary.
  • Underestimating the physical challenge: Backpacking can be physically demanding, so be prepared for long walks, carrying heavy bags, and potential weather conditions.

Table 2: Transportation Costs in Southeast Asia

Transportation Mode Average Cost per Day
Public Buses $5-$10
Trains $10-$25
Motorbike Rental $15-$30
Ride-Sharing (Uber/Lyft) $5-$15 per trip
